The Road Haulage Association has put out a statement today saying that freight truck drivers are abusing their tachographs by jamming them with magnets. When these recorders were initially introduced in the UK, they were unpopular in the freight and logistics industry, but were eventually welcomed when drivers and operators realised that cheating of the old manual systems led to accidents.  Now digital tachographs are being abused, mainly by foreign vehicles.  The punishment is often only a £200 fixed penalty fine, which is not considered to be sufficiently severe by the Road Haulage Association.
